The "customer journey" refers to the complete experience a customer has with a business from start to finish. This encompasses every interaction a customer encounters, beginning from their initial awareness of a brand or product, going through the decision-making process, making a purchase, and extending to post-purchase experiences such as customer service interactions and follow-up. Understanding the customer journey is crucial for businesses, as it allows them to identify pain points, enhance customer satisfaction, and foster loyalty over time.
